CS616 and CS625 Water Content Reflectometers 3: Polynomial (P55) 1: 1 Reps 2: 1 X Loc [ period 3: 2 F(X) Loc [ vwc 4: -0.0663 C0 5: -0.0063 C1 6: 0.0007 C2 7: 0.0 C3 8: 0.0 C4 9: 0.0 C5 ] ] 4: Do (P86) 1: 51 Set Port 1 Low ;Turn Off CS616 probe 5: If time is (P92) ;Turn On Data Storage every hour 1: 0 Minutes (Seconds --) into a 2: 60 Interval (same units as above) 3: 10 Set Output Flag High (Flag 0) 6: Real Time (P77) ;Store a time stamp. 1: 1220 Year,Day,Hour/Minute (midnight = 2400) 7: Average (P71) ;Store the average VWC. 1: 1 Reps 2: 2 Loc [ vwc ] *Table 2 Program 02: 0.0000 Execution Interval (seconds) *Table 3 Subroutines End Program -Input Locations- 1 period 1 1 1 2 vwc 1 1 1 6.4.5.3 CS616 Sample Edlog Program 3 Read datalogger battery voltage and 3 CS616s hourly. CS616 enable wires are connected to sequential datalogger control ports for automatic incrementing. Convert CS616 period to volumetric water content. Write average of hourly readings to final storage every 4 hours. CS616x green orange CR10X Single-Ended Channel x (SEx) Control Port y (Cy) x = 1,2,3 for 3 CS616 outputs y = 6,7,8 for 3 CS616s enables The red leads are connected to 12Vdc and the blacks and shields are connected to ground. 18
